King Philip Regional had to settle for second on Monday, but Cam Hasenfus sure wasn't going down easily. Taunton had no answer to Hasenfus as he tossed eight innings while giving up just one earned (and one unearned) run off 12 hits. Hasenfus has been consistent: he hasn't given up more than two walks in seven consecutive appearances.
Looking ahead, Hasenfus and King Philip Regional will venture away from home to square off against Attleboro at 3:45 p.m. on Wednesday. The Warriors got just the result they wanted when they last faced the Bombardiers thanks in part to Hasenfus: he didn't allow a single earned run and allowed only one hit while striking out eight over six innings pitched.
